Developer Evangelism is a new kind of role in IT companies. This is the handbook how to be successful in it.

A developer evangelist is a spokesperson, mediator and translator between a company and both its technical staff and outside developers. If you think this would be a good role for you, here’s the developer evangelist handbook which gives you some great tips on how to do this job.

Using the handbook you’ll learn how to:

  • Find great web content and promote it.
  • Write for the web and create engaging code examples.
  • Use the web and the social web to your advantage to reach, research and promote.
  • Prepare and deliver great presentations
